What do we use when changing units from one form to another?

Answer:

Fractions

Explanation:

1. Write the conversion as a fraction (that equals one)

2. Multiply it out (leaving all units in the answer)

3. Cancel any units that are both top and bottom.

Michelle drew a simple diagram to show how a hurricane forms. Which location on the diagram indicates a low-pressure area?
inysia [295]

Answer:

"Location 4" indicates a low-pressure area

Explanation:

A low-pressure area is defined as the region in which the pressure in the atmosphere is comparatively lesser than nearby surrounding areas. This region is a depression that is comprised of more winds, warmer air, and lifting of air mass takes place.

In a low-pressure zone, the warm air becomes less dense, due to higher temperature, as a result of which it rises up into the atmosphere. As it rises up into the atmosphere, it eventually cools and condensation starts taking place. After a definite period of time, rainfall occurs.

Thus, in the given image, location 4 shows the low pressure area.
